Sister Jen's nightshift kick-starts as a stabbing victim, Colin Richards, who's 35, is rushed in by ambulance with injuries to his lung, arm and liver. He's accompanied by his 19-year-old girlfriend, Esther, who was lying in bed next to him when they were awoken at gunpoint. And in King's Minors, former international lawyer Robert Knutson is patched up after collapsing on the street, drunk. He has lost everything after years of alcoholism. But, having been treated with care and compassion, Robert decides to make a change. (From the UK) (Documentary Series) M (A,L) CC |
